Abstract
Encryption is used to transmit data in open networks with security. Each type of image has its own features, therefore different techniques can be adopted to protect the image from unauthorized access. Most of the available encryption algorithms are mainly used for large devices. There is no such image encryption algorithm with smallest key for smaller devices like cell phone, smart card etc. In this paper, we introduce an algorithm ´Elliptic Curve Cryptography for Image Encryption´. This algorithm has been applied as an efficient technique to resolve issues involving image encryption. The original image, represented as a set of two dimensional picture elements on a coordinate system can be encrypted using ECC.
